Legacy Museum Presents The Quincy Armstrong Show

February 7, 2021 @ 3:00 pm - 4:00 pm

|Recurring Event (See all)

An event every week that begins at 3:00 pm on Sunday, repeating until February 28, 2021

  • « Luminary Nights Natural Bridge State Park
  • Watercolors Express »

Celebrate Black History Month, through a virtual program beginning Sunday, February 7th at 3 pm. The program will be aired each Sunday afternoon at 3 PM through Sunday, February 28th.  The event will be an exciting Talk Show format titled, “The Quincy Armstrong Show,” featuring professional actors portraying historic African Americans who have made memorable contributions in history.  The individuals portrayed are Langston Hughes, Madame CJ Walker, Paul Robeson, Moms Mabley, and Fannie Lou Hamer.  The show will also include time-honored music central to the historical themes of the actors. This program can be viewed on the Lynchburg channel LTV 15  and the Lynchburg Parks and Recreation Youtube Channel https://www.youtube.com/channel/UCEZLluToJS2JgiUGJV-81-g
